Olowolafe Advocates Education Revolution at Miva Open University

Dr. Tunji Olowolafe, the newly installed Pro Chancellor of Miva Open University, advocated for an education revolution and defended open learning during the university's maiden convocation ceremony in Lagos.

He argued for a radical rethinking of higher education delivery in Nigeria, emphasizing the need for quality education accessible to all, regardless of geographical, economic, or social barriers. Olowolafe described open and distance learning as transformative tools capable of democratizing access to education without compromising academic standards.

He stressed the importance of creating educational systems that adapt to students' realities rather than forcing students to conform to outdated models. He referenced the vision of late Chief Obafemi Awolowo, who introduced free education and educational broadcasting to expand learning opportunities.

Olowolafe noted that Miva Open University represents a modern evolution of this philosophy, leveraging technology to bridge educational gaps and address academic challenges. He urged graduates to embrace lifelong learning and serve as ambassadors for the university's vision.
